Text
Each oculist, optometrist, or optician practicing his profession shall pay the following license tax: In cities or towns of over 5,000 inhabitants, $25; in cities and towns of 1,000 to 5,000 inhabitants, $10; and all other places, whether incorporated or not, $5, but no license shall be paid to the county. If such business is conducted as a firm or as a corporation in which more than one person is engaged, each oculist, optometrist, or optician so engaged shall pay the license as above stated; provided, that the license imposed by this section shall not apply until such oculist, optometrist, or optician shall have practiced his profession as long as two years.
